How does Mr. Utterson’s relationship to Hyde develop during the story?

He becomes paranoid and unable to judge Hyde rationally.
He becomes professionally acquainted with Hyde.
He becomes interested in serving as Hyde’s ally.
He becomes convinced of Hyde’s capacity for evil.

Answers

The correct statement is:

He becomes convinced of Hyde’s evil capacity.

Throughout the story, Mr. Utterson's relationship with Hyde evolves, and he becomes increasingly convinced of Hyde's evil capacity. Initially, Mr. Utterson is cautious and suspicious of Hyde, as he senses something unsettling about him. As he investigates further, he discovers Hyde's involvement in disturbing incidents, including a murder. These discoveries solidify his belief in Hyde's malevolence and understanding that Hyde poses a threat to society.

Mr. Utterson's growing conviction about Hyde's evil nature is evident in his persistent pursuit of the truth. He is determined to protect his close friend Dr. Jekyll from any harm from his association with Hyde. Mr. Utterson's sense of duty and responsibility to his friend drives him to uncover the truth behind Hyde's actions. This leads him to believe Hyde's capacity for evil.

As the story progresses, Mr. Utterson's relationship with Hyde shifts from cautious suspicion to a deep-seated belief in Hyde's wickedness. This development underscores the theme of duality and the battle between goodness and evil in human nature. Mr. Utterson's conviction about Hyde's sinister nature ultimately drives him to take action and attempt to bring justice to Hyde. This reveals the depth of his belief in Hyde's capacity for evil.

Arthur has dementia and resides at a residential care home. He is a cheerful and pleasant gentleman who takes pride in his appearance despite frequent bouts of confusion and difficulty with coordination. Carers and family noted a recent significant deterioration in Arthur’s mobility and following developing a cold, he has taken to spending most of the day in bed. You are his key worker and have been off for 2 weeks on annual leave. On your return, you are approached by a member of your team who was supporting Arthur with his morning routine. The colleague reports that Arthur has no personal care products, yet you bought him shampoo, shower gel, shaving foam and razors before your leave. Arthur is refusing personal care and mumbling “it hurts” repeatedly. When you enter his room, Arthur glances at you and then turns away – very different from the usual chirpy greeting you would normally receive. You walk closer and notice Arthur hasn’t had a shave in a while and his fingernails are dirty. You also note that Arthur has a grade 2 pressure sore on his ankle and a red patch of skin on his elbow. 1. How would you respond to this scenario? 2. What forms of abuse may have occurred and what are the signs?​

Answers

1. To establish rapport, interact respectfully and calmly with Arthur. Address his concerns about personal care and explore the reasons for his refusal. Consult his physician to determine health problems and pain levels. Assist in accessing medical care and advise on necessary equipment. Provide appropriate care items and techniques, suggesting alternatives if needed. Seek supervisor's help if Arthur remains uncomfortable. Consider transfer if consistently unhappy.
2. Arthur, a resident in a care facility, shows signs of abuse, specifically neglect. Neglect is evident from his untreated pressure sore, a red patch on his elbow, and the absence of provided personal care products. Arthur's poor hygiene, dirty fingernails, and unkempt appearance further demonstrate neglect.

1. As Arthur's key worker, you would need to establish rapport with him. Rapport is a relationship of mutual trust and respect. You will demonstrate this by interacting with Arthur calmly and respectfully. You will engage him in a conversation about his health and well-being, as well as his concerns regarding his personal care. The reason for Arthur's refusal to take personal care should be explored with him. It may be due to a lack of desire or fear of pain. His health problems and the degree of pain he is experiencing should be determined by consulting with his physician.

Arthur should be assisted in obtaining the medical care he requires. You would need to ensure that the care home has the necessary medical equipment, and if not, you will advise management on the necessary changes to make. Arthur should be helped in keeping himself clean and tidy. You would need to provide him with appropriate personal care items. You would need to use an appropriate technique for shampooing his hair. If Arthur is afraid of being harmed by the razor, you may recommend a safer, more convenient alternative. If Arthur remains uncomfortable and apprehensive, you may seek help from your supervisor. If Arthur is found to be unhappy with the quality of care provided, you may recommend that he be transferred to a different facility.

2. If someone is mistreated in a residential care facility, they may be subjected to abuse. Emotional, sexual, financial, and physical abuse are examples of abuse. Neglect is another form of abuse. Signs of abuse may be seen on Arthur. His pressure sore on his ankle and red patch of skin on his elbow are indications of neglect. Neglect is a type of abuse that occurs when a person fails to receive the necessary care and assistance. The personal care products you provided, but which were not given to Arthur, are further evidence of neglect. Neglect can also be demonstrated by Arthur's lack of care for his hygiene. Because his fingernails are dirty and he has not shaved, he is unable to care for himself. Neglect may also be shown by Arthur's unwillingness to take care of himself.

Read the following excerpt from a research paper on American novels and answer the question.

The argument continues about which novel has the honor of being the first American novel. Some award the honor to Gilbert Imlay's The Emigrants, denying the novelistic writing that preceded it (Gray 453). Several novels have lost their claim to that title for one reason or another. In 1751, Charlotte Lennox used American scenes and characters in The Life of Harriot Stuart, but her literary training and home were in England (Shepherd 5). A book called The Female American: or, The Adventures of Unca Eliza Winkfield was thought to have been written by an American and published in London in 1767. In 1775, Adventures of Alonso, probably by Thomas Atwood Digges, was claimed to be by a native of Maryland. The book, however, was not published in America and deals with nothing American. An Indian story, The History of Maria Kittle, was written in 1781, but did not appear as a book until 1793 (Burke 76). Miss McRae by Hilliard d'Auberteuil in 1784 lost its claim because it was written in French by a Frenchman (Sloan 8).
